How CBN Grinding Wheels Enhance the Manufacturing of High-Performance Cutting Tools

High-performance cutting tools are essential in modern manufacturing industries such as aerospace, automotive, precision mold, and energy equipment production. These tools must withstand high temperatures, heavy loads, and continuous operation while maintaining dimensional accuracy and sharpness. To achieve such demanding standards, manufacturers rely heavily on CBN (cubic boron nitride) grinding wheels. Known for their exceptional hardness and thermal stability, CBN grinding wheels play a critical role in enhancing the manufacturing quality and efficiency of advanced cutting tools. CBN is the second hardest material after diamond and is especially suitable for grinding hardened ferrous materials. Since most high-performance cutting tools are made from hardened tool steel, high-speed steel (HSS), and alloy steels, CBN grinding wheels provide an ideal solution. Unlike conventional abrasives, CBN maintains its cutting ability even when grinding materials with hardness levels exceeding HRC 60, ensuring consistent and efficient machining results.

One of the primary advantages of CBN grinding wheels in cutting tool manufacturing is their excellent thermal resistance. Grinding hardened steel generates significant heat, which can cause surface burns, micro-cracks, and dimensional distortion. CBN’s superior thermal stability allows it to maintain cutting efficiency at high temperatures, reducing heat-related damage and preserving the integrity of the cutting tool. This ensures higher product quality and longer service life of the finished tool. Dimensional accuracy is another crucial factor in cutting tool production. High-performance tools require precise edge geometry, tight tolerances, and consistent profiles. CBN grinding wheels offer outstanding shape retention due to their strong bonding structure and wear resistance. Whether using resin bond, metal bond, or vitrified bond CBN wheels, manufacturers can maintain stable wheel profiles throughout long production runs, resulting in repeatable and accurate tool geometry.

Surface finish directly influences the performance of cutting tools. A smoother surface reduces friction during machining and enhances chip flow, leading to improved cutting efficiency and extended tool life. CBN grinding wheels provide controlled material removal and stable grinding behavior, producing fine surface finishes on tool flutes, edges, and cutting faces. This precision finishing improves overall tool performance in demanding applications. Efficiency is significantly enhanced when using CBN grinding wheels. Their high hardness and strong abrasive retention allow faster material removal rates compared to traditional abrasives. This reduces grinding cycle time and increases productivity without compromising quality. In high-volume manufacturing environments, the ability to maintain stable cutting performance over extended periods contributes to lower downtime and higher output.

Another important advantage is tool longevity. CBN grinding wheels have excellent wear resistance, which extends their service life compared to conventional grinding wheels. Reduced wheel wear means fewer replacements, less frequent dressing, and improved process consistency. This not only lowers operating costs but also ensures stable production conditions, especially in automated or CNC grinding systems. CBN grinding wheels also support advanced tool geometries. Modern cutting tools often feature complex profiles and precise edge preparations. CBN wheels can be engineered in various shapes and specifications to accommodate intricate designs. Their ability to maintain sharp edges and precise profiles makes them particularly suitable for producing drills, end mills, reamers, and other high-performance cutting instruments.

Process stability is another key benefit. Because CBN wheels provide consistent cutting forces and minimal vibration, they contribute to smoother machine operation. Reduced vibration improves dimensional control and prevents premature wear of both the grinding wheel and machine components.
